Carbon Credits - Rewarding Eco-friendly Forest Management

As worldwide efforts to combat climate change intensify, forest carbon offsets are emerging as a significant tool for incentivizing eco-friendly forest conservation practices. Essentially, these credits represent a tonne of CO2 that has been prevented from entering the atmosphere through projects focused on maintaining, restoring, or expanding tree cover. Landowners who utilize these techniques, such as afforestation or avoiding forest loss, can generate credits that can then be traded in environmental marketplaces, providing a economic incentive for their work. This mechanism not only encourages responsible forestry but also contributes to ecosystem resilience and rural livelihoods in ecosystems around the world.
